Can a Tekonsha Prodigy P2 Trailer Brake Controller Be Moved From a 2015 to 2024 Jeep Grand Cherokee?
Question:
I have a Tekonsha Prodigy P2 brake controller. I had this in my 2015 Jeep Grand Cherokee. I just bought a new 2024 Jeep Grand Cherokee with factory tow package. Will my brake controller work with my new Jeep like my prevoius Jeep? Is it compatable?
asked by: Michael
Expert Reply:
While you will be able to install a Tekonsha Prodigy P2 Trailer Brake Controller # 90885 on your 2024 Jeep Grand Cherokee the how is difficult to give you an exact answer. It appears the even on some 2024 Grand Cherokees with a factory tow package the connector is not always under the dash. You will want to start by checking behind the removable panel on the left lower kick panel to see if you can find the connector a Harness # 3014-P will plug into. This is the same harness that would be on your 2015 if you had the factory tow package on it as well. If you cannot locate the connector you can contact your dealer to see if this is something they can remedy or if you will need to run Wiring # 5506 to power the brake controller and to tie into the 7-way at the back of your Jeep.
